Playwright, GitHub Actions and Azure Static Web Apps staging environments
name: Static Web App - Build and Deploy ποΈ on: push: branches: - main pull_request: types: [opened, synchronize, reopened, closed] branches: - main workflow_dispatch: permissions: id-token: write contents: write pull-requests: write env: LOCATION: westeurope STATICWEBAPPNAME: blog.johnnyreilly.com jobs: build_and_deploy_swa_job: if: github.event_name == 'push' || (github.event_name == 'pull_request' && github.event.action != 'closed') runs-on: ubuntu-latest name: Site build and deploy ποΈ steps: - name: Checkout π₯ uses: actions/checkout@v3 # Auth between GitHub and Azure is handled by https://github.com/jongio/github-azure-oidc # https://github.com/Azure/login#sample-workflow-that-uses-azure-login-action-using-oidc-to-run-az-cli-linux # other login options are possible too - name: AZ CLI login π uses: azure/login@v1 with: client-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_CLIENT_ID }} tenant-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_TENANT_ID }} subscription-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_SUBSCRIPTION_ID }} - name: Get preview URL π id: static_web_app_preview_url uses: azure/CLI@v1 with: inlineScript: | DEFAULTHOSTNAME=$(az staticwebapp show -n '${{ env.STATICWEBAPPNAME }}' | jq -r '.defaultHostname') PREVIEW_URL="https://${DEFAULTHOSTNAME/.[1-9]./-${{github.event.pull_request.number }}.${{ env.LOCATION }}.1.}" echo "PREVIEW_URL=$PREVIEW_URL" >> $GITHUB_OUTPUT - name: Setup Node.js π§ uses: actions/setup-node@v3 with: node-version: '18' cache: 'yarn' - name: Install and build site π§ run: | cd blog-website yarn install --frozen-lockfile yarn run build cp staticwebapp.config.json build/staticwebapp.config.json - name: Get API key π id: static_web_app_apikey uses: azure/CLI@v1 with: inlineScript: | APIKEY=$(az staticwebapp secrets list --name '${{ env.STATICWEBAPPNAME }}' | jq -r '.properties.apiKey') echo "APIKEY=$APIKEY" >> $GITHUB_OUTPUT - name: Deploy site π id: static_web_app_build_and_deploy uses: Azure/static-web-apps-deploy@v1 with: azure_static_web_apps_api_token: ${{ steps.static_web_app_apikey.outputs.APIKEY }} repo_token: ${{ secrets.GITHUB_TOKEN }} # Used for Github integrations (i.e. PR comments) action: 'upload' skip_app_build: true app_location: '/blog-website/build' # App source code path api_location: '/blog-website/api' # Api source code path - optional outputs: preview-url: ${{steps.static_web_app_preview_url.outputs.PREVIEW_URL}} integration_tests_job: name: Integration tests π‘π needs: build_and_deploy_swa_job if: github.event_name == 'pull_request' && github.event.action != 'closed' runs-on: ubuntu-latest steps: - uses: actions/checkout@v3 - name: Wait for preview ${{ needs.build_and_deploy_swa_job.outputs.preview-url }} β id: static_web_app_wait_for_preview uses: nev7n/wait_for_response@v1 with: url: '${{ needs.build_and_deploy_swa_job.outputs.preview-url }}' responseCode: 200 timeout: 600000 interval: 1000 - uses: actions/setup-node@v3 with: node-version: 18 - name: Install dependencies run: npm ci working-directory: ./blog-website-tests - name: Install Playwright Browsers run: npx playwright install --with-deps working-directory: ./blog-website-tests - name: Run Playwright tests env: PLAYWRIGHT_TEST_BASE_URL: '${{ needs.build_and_deploy_swa_job.outputs.preview-url }}' run: npx playwright test working-directory: ./blog-website-tests - uses: actions/upload-artifact@v3 if: always() with: name: playwright-report path: blog-website-tests/playwright-report/ retention-days: 30 close_pull_request_job: if: github.event_name == 'pull_request' && github.event.action == 'closed' runs-on: ubuntu-latest name: Cleanup staging π₯ steps: - name: AZ CLI login π uses: azure/login@v1 with: client-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_CLIENT_ID }} tenant-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_TENANT_ID }} subscription-id: ${{ secrets.AZURE_SUBSCRIPTION_ID }} - name: Get API key π id: apikey uses: azure/CLI@v1 with: inlineScript: | APIKEY=$(az staticwebapp secrets list --name '${{ env.STATICWEBAPPNAME }}' | jq -r '.properties.apiKey') echo "APIKEY=$APIKEY" >> $GITHUB_OUTPUT - name: Destroy staging environment π₯ id: closepullrequest uses: Azure/static-web-apps-deploy@v1 with: azure_static_web_apps_api_token: ${{ steps.apikey.outputs.APIKEY }} action: 'close'

Multiple Azure Subs One Github Action
In order for the workflow to successfully log in to the Azure subscriptions, you will need to make sure that you have created a Service Principal with the appropriate permissions. Once the Service Principal has been created you can add the details to a repository secret on GitHub. You can find out more about how to create this Service Principal on the βAzure/Loginβ GitHub repo. Once created, you secrets might look like the below.
